How they compare

WB: Sub-saharan Africa (excluding High Income) currently reports 0.4108 GPIA against 0.3046 GPIA in Azerbaijan, a difference of 0.1062 GPIA.

That makes WB: Sub-saharan Africa (excluding High Income)'s figure about 1.3 times Azerbaijan's.

Across all 10 years both countries report, WB: Sub-saharan Africa (excluding High Income) has been ahead every year.

Azerbaijan ranks 88th and WB: Sub-saharan Africa (excluding High Income) ranks 87th of 132 countries.

WB: Sub-saharan Africa (excluding High Income) has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
